Description: |
A fantasy of a man whose portrait bears the marks of age and debauchery while he retains the outward appearance of serenity and youth. |
Synopsis: |
The tale of a youth whose features, year after year, retain the same appearance of innocent beauty while the shame of his abhorrent vices becomes mirrored on the features of his portrait. |
